Chuck E. Cheese’s debuts candy corn pizza

Chuck E. Cheese’s is adding a candy corn pizza to its menu this month.

Based off the popular candy, the pizza includes a ring of sharp cheddar cheese near the crust and garlic mozzarella cheese in the center to mimic the Halloween candy’s iconic colors.

The menu item is part of the chain’s annual “Chucktober” celebration and will be available starting Oct. 16 until the end of the month. Guests who visit the chain on Halloween will also be able to win free slices of candy corn pizza every hour from 4-8 p.m.

In addition to its candy corn pizza, Chuck E. Cheese’s is also bringing back its mac-cheesy pizza for the third year in a row. The dish features elbow macaroni mixed with a creamy cheese sauce and is topped with melted colby cheese and 100% whole milk mozzarella cheese on a traditional or thin and crispy crust. The mac-cheesy pizza will be available until the end of the year.
